A “Preventivo polizza arte” is an insurance policy specifically designed to protect artwork. It provides coverage against a wide range of risks, including theft, damage, loss, and other unforeseen events that could damage or destroy your art collection. This type of insurance is a must-have for anyone who owns valuable artwork, as it offers peace of mind and financial protection in the event of a mishap.
One of the main reasons to consider getting a “Preventivo polizza arte” is that standard homeowner’s insurance policies may not provide adequate coverage for high-value art collections. Artwork is unique and often irreplaceable, so having specialized insurance is crucial to ensure that you are adequately protected.
When obtaining a “preventivo polizza arte,” it is essential to consider the value of your art collection and the specific risks that you want to be covered against. The cost of the insurance policy will depend on factors such as the total value of your art collection, the type of artwork you own, and where it is located. It is crucial to work with an experienced insurance provider who can help you choose the right coverage to protect your investment.
In addition to providing financial protection, a “preventivo polizza arte” can also offer additional benefits, such as coverage for restoration and conservation costs in the event of damage to your artwork. This can be especially important for collectors who own rare or antique pieces that require specialized care and attention.
Another factor to consider when looking into a “preventivo polizza arte” is the importance of insuring your art collection against theft. Unfortunately, art theft is a prevalent issue in the art world, and having insurance coverage can help mitigate the financial impact of such a loss. In addition to theft, policies can also protect against damage caused by natural disasters, accidents, and other unforeseen events.
